Rapid in situ quantification of the strobilurin resistance mutation G143A in the wheat pathogen Blumeria graminis f. sp. tritici

Kejal N. Dodhia et al.

Summary: The increasing incidence of fungicide resistance in plant pathogens necessitates rapid diagnostic methods for disease control and resistance management. Quantitative allele-specific PCR (ASqPCR) is an ideal technique for in-field analysis of fungicide resistance, successfully applied to the fungal pathogen Blumeria graminis f. sp. tritici (Bgt) causing wheat powdery mildew. The development of an in-field ASqPCR assay for quantifying strobilurin-resistant allele demonstrates potential for effective in-season management of fungicide resistance.
